- Villa Romana de Sao Cucufate - Explore the Roman era at one of Alentejo’s most significant archaeological sites. Nestled in tranquil countryside, these ruins provide insight into the Roman influence that shaped the region’s wine culture centuries ago, setting an ideal tone for the journey ahead.
- Centro Interpretativo do Vinho de Talha - Uncover one of Portugal’s most distinctive wine traditions — the craft of making wine in clay vessels. This ancient technique, originating from Roman times, is still practiced in Alentejo today, offering one of the most genuine wine experiences in the country.
